With regards to pipes. I was not pleased with the sound of the factory pipes on my 05 VTX 1300C I took some time researched and decided to spend some considerable money to upgrade. I waited till I had my 600 mile factory checkup. They do a fluid change and valve adjustment you need to have that done to keep your warranty current. After that you are pretty much free to do what you want although I would recommend having work done at the dealer especially if you have an extended warranty. I waited till I had about 1000 miles on the bike before I upgraded the pipes. I went with the Bub Jughuggers and am very pleased with the sound and performance. If a loud, deep, throaty sound is for you that´s the way to go. Obviously you will need to jet your carb, I also installed a hypercharger which really increased my performance level. That will put a smile on your face. If you want you can go much cheaper but remember you get what you pay for. Hope this helps and best of luck.
